>>> New mode to show some entry body text in the agenda
>>> ----------------------------------------------------
>>> There is now a new agenda sub-mode called
>>> `org-agenda-entry-text-mode'.  It is toggled with the `E' key.
>>> When active, all entries in the agenda will be accompanied by a
>>> few lines from the outline entry.  The amount of text can be
>>> customized with the variable `org-agenda-entry-text-maxlines'.

>> this already avoids displaying drawer lines.
>> I also see lines like:
>>
>>     - State "DONE"       from "WARTEN"     [2009-08-04 Di 16:19]
>>     - State "DONE"       from "WARTEN"     [2009-07-02 Do 09:43]
>> ...
>>
>> and in my remeber templates I always create lines like:
>>
>>      created: [2009-08-03 Mo 11:46]
>>
>> with the creation date of the entry.
>> Would it be possible and make sense to set up a variable for a regexp 
>> to exclude lines like the ones above from showing?
> 
> Yes, I agree this would make sense.
> 
> There is now a variable and a hook for this purpose:
> 
> org-agenda-entry-text-exclude-regexps
> 
> org-agenda-entry-text-cleanup-hook
